What We Know
-
Nature of Microwave Radiation: Microwaves are a form of non-ionizing radiation, which means they do not carry enough energy to ionize atoms or molecules or remove tightly bound electrons. This is in contrast to ionizing radiation, such as X-rays, which can pose significant health risks 7.
-
Health Risks and Studies: Some studies suggest that exposure to microwave radiation may have adverse effects. For instance, a review indicated that occupational or residential exposure to radiofrequency radiation, including microwaves, has been associated with health issues such as leukemia and reproductive problems 5. However, the methodologies and sample sizes of these studies often vary, raising questions about their conclusiveness.
-
Nutritional Impact: Research has shown that microwaving food can lead to the formation of acrylamide, a potentially harmful chemical, especially at high temperatures 2. However, the extent to which microwaving affects nutrient retention in food is debated. Some sources argue that microwaving can preserve nutrients better than other cooking methods due to shorter cooking times 6.
-
Safety Guidelines: Regulatory bodies, including the FDA, assert that microwave ovens are safe when used according to manufacturer instructions and that they do not pose a significant health risk when properly maintained 7.

Analysis
The evidence surrounding the health implications of microwave use is mixed and often context-dependent. For instance, while some studies highlight potential risks associated with microwave radiation exposure, these studies may not adequately account for confounding variables or may rely on retrospective data that can be difficult to interpret 4.
Sources such as Harvard Health and the Cleveland Clinic emphasize the safety of microwave cooking, noting that the primary concerns relate more to the materials used in microwaving (e.g., plastic containers) rather than the microwaves themselves 610. However, these sources may be perceived as more reliable due to their affiliation with reputable health institutions, which typically adhere to rigorous research standards.
Conversely, sources like the Weston A. Price Foundation present a more critical view of microwave safety, suggesting that there is a deliberate suppression of negative research findings. This claim raises questions about the credibility of the source, as it may have a specific agenda that influences its interpretation of the evidence 9.
Additionally, the lack of consensus among researchers and health professionals indicates a need for more comprehensive studies that could clarify the long-term effects of microwave use on health and nutrition.
